Plate tectonics and climate often interact in profound ways. For example, high rainfall creates rapid erosion that reduces the height of compressional mountain ranges; ash plumes from arc volcanism may trigger global cooling and also restore water to the atmosphere and oceans. This seminar explores these and other relationships with a focus on active tectonic environments and today's climate as well as paleoclimate change and ancient tectonics. Students give in-class presentations on these topics from the current literature and investigate in the lab the fundamentals of tectonic processes. They also participate in field excursions to rock exposures demonstrating the relationships between ancient tectonics and paleoclimate in the Appalachians.
